On Si Woo Kim (10-under, winner)
Johnny Miller – “Usually this course is sort of for the wise, experienced player… You could hardly have predicted it… He’s wise beyond his years at 21-years-old.”
Miller – “He could be the next in this flood of great players we’ve had lately.”
Notah Begay – “He came out here and he was resolute in his approach and executed the shots and played himself out of trouble when he had to. Pretty impressive.”
David Feherty – “He has shown remarkable maturity today while many older, supposedly wiser heads have fallen around him.” 

Ian Poulter (7-under, T-2nd) speaking with NBC Sports’ Steve Sands following his round
Ian Poulter – “Obviously a time and a place to have a shank. But to have that shot right there, it was actually a good number. It wasn’t good dropping it on the pine straw. There was a tree in front which I kind of had to get it up over pretty quick… But to land it where I had to land it, for it to kind of check-up… Had a chance to go in. It was one of the worst shots you’ll ever see to a pretty good one.” 

Poulter – “I felt more pressure on the front nine. I was nervous out there all day, probably understandably so being in a situation I haven’t been in for a little while. But I got real comfortable around the back nine, felt good, and felt real comfortable on the last few holes… But that shot just comes out of nowhere.”

Poulter – “The last month’s been extremely stressful. I’m pleased I’ve played well today. I’m pleased I’ve played well this week. Being given the opportunity, you know, Brian Gay, huge big up by the way for looking into obviously finding the calculation error. But it’s been a good week. I would loved to have won. And congrats to a fine young player who’s obviously gone and won THE PLAYERS Championship. But it’s been a good week.”

On Si Woo Kim
Brandel Chamblee – “This is from a statistical standpoint perhaps the greatest upset you’ll ever see. In terms of upsets, this is Great Britain voting to leave the EU. This is Trump winning the presidency. In an era of big data, when you look for data to give you some idea of who might have a chance to do what, where and when… You’re talking about a guy in the ‘All-Around’ statistic that measures pretty much everything that was dead-last on the PGA TOUR. He was basically near the bottom of every single statistical category. Yet, because of the distance constrictions of this golf course, the very best players cannot play their best game. It’s not Tiger proof, it’s superstar proof, it really is. And so it turns into a scrambling contest. And who won the scrambling contest? Si Woo Kim… [This course] puts everybody on edge, pretty much turns it into a scrambling contest, and he won it.”
Frank Nobilo – “A 21-year-old came of age. He is now in this elite group. It’s bizarre. There is no way you would have predicted this. There is not a single top-10 player in the world in the top-10 this week.”
David Duval – “All of the past 8-10 months have rolled off his back and he’s started feeling okay and he started playing. I always think that you have to hit it beautifully around this golf course that demands such precision. But you’ve got to scramble, and you’ve got to get it up-and-down. And that’s what we saw.”
Chamblee – What we saw today was old-school golf with a very old head on young shoulders I thought.”
